Oasia Downtown, designed by WOHA, sets out to create an alternative imagery for commercial high-rise developments. It combines innovative ways to intensify land use with a tropical approach that showcases a perforated, permeable, furry, verdant tower of green in the heart of Singapore’s Central Business District.
In programmatic response to the client’s brief of having distinct Soho, Hotel & Club rooms, WOHA adopted a club sandwich approach by creating a series of different strata, each with its own sky garden. Introducing layers of elevated ground levels allow the precious but limited ground floor space to be multiplied, creating generous public areas for recreation and social interaction throughout the high-rise.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
Sited within a densely built up area, the tower carves out its own internal spaces and dynamic views instead of relying on external vistas for visual interest. Each sky garden is treated as an urban scale verandah, sheltered at high level by the preceding sky garden and open sided for formal and visual transparency. The openness also allows wind to pass through the building for good cross-ventilation. Large scale High Volume Low Speed (HVLS) fans are incorporated as kinetic sculptures that complement the sky garden design and ensure thermal comfort. In this way the public areas become functional, comfortable tropical spaces with greenery, natural light and fresh air instead of enclosed, internalized air conditioned spaces.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
Landscaping is used extensively as an architectural surface treatment and forms a major part of the development’s material palette both internally and externally, achieving an overall Green Plot Ratio of 750%. The building form is softened by a living green façade of creepers and flowering plants, creating an alternative image distinct from the surrounding glassy towers of the CBD, one that is tropical, urbanistically sensitive and humanistic.

The design for this Malaysian-Singaporean joint venture actively engages the space of the surrounding city to form a new civic nucleus in Singapore’s modern metropolis. The two towers are not conceived as autonomous objects, but defined by the spaces they create around them.
The design for DUO subtracts circular carvings from the allowable building volumes in a series of concave movements that generate urban spaces, a kind of "urban poché" that co-opts adjacent buildings and symbiotically inscribes the two towers into their context.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
By generating the massing through a subtractive process, the elevations of the new towers are reduced to slender profiles. Vertical facades rise skywards along the adjoining roads, while a net-like hexagonal pattern of sunshades reinforces the dynamic concave shapes. The duo of tower volumes is further sculpted to feature a series of cantilevers and setbacks that evoke choreographed kinetic movements of the building silhouettes.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
The buildings dematerialize as they reach the ground to provide a porous permeable landscape traversing the site. Leisure zones and gardens act as a connector between multiple transport hubs and establish a flow of tropical greenery and lively commercial activity, accessible to the public 24 hours a day. A plaza, carved into the center of the towers and integrating the neighboring building as part of its perimeter, forms a new public nexus between the historic district of Kampong Glam and the extension of the city’s commercial corridor.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
Multiple levels of vertical connectivity give access to large elevated terraces for the hotel and residents, a public observation deck and a sky restaurant atop the office/hotel tower, while establishing a direct connection to the adjacent underground MRT subway station. Vehicular traffic is lifted off the ground to allow an uninterrupted pedestrian circulation. Extensive landscape areas at the ground levels, elevated terraces and roofscapes provide accessible green space equal to 100% of the site area.
Construction is scheduled to start in 2013, with completion pencilled in for 2017.

Derived from two Malay words, Kampong, which means village, and Glam, a type of tree that used to be abundant there, Kampong Glam was the area allocated to Sultan Hussein Shah in 1823. The neighbourhood was also home to the Malay and Arab communities, who made a living selling foodstuff and merchandises.
After Kampong Glam was declared a conservation area in 1989, its rejuvenated allure has attracted locals and tourists alike, who converge there to enjoy its eclectic mix of traditional and modern shops and eateries.

Abercrombie & Fitch (A&F) Singapore at Knightsbridge, next to Grand Park Orchard Hotel is making its Southeast Asian debut on December 15th 2011, in time for Holiday Christmas shopping season. Abercrombie & Fitch was founded in New York City in 1892 and is well loved for its All-American lifestyle Men’s and Women’s classic, cool, casual and trend right clothings including Abercrombie Kids.
Spanning a total of 21,000 sq ft across four level in Knightsbridge, the highly popular label will stock its quality made All-American lifestyle Men’s and Women’s collection which are inspired by its heritage and youth appeal. Abercrombie & Fitch promises to stand out with its unique store experience of young, fun and good looking front line staff. Step into Abercrombie & Fitch and be greeted by good looking store models and staff. The best lookers are often featured in its iconic marketing campaigns, it would be brilliant to see local faces, hopefully.
|
|
|
| |
| |
|
| |
| |
Abercrombie & Fitch Singapore at Knightsbridge is the second store to open in Asia, after Abercrombie & Fitch Tokyo. Abercrombie & Fitch began as a small specialty shop in New York City, providing the highest quality outdoor apparel, camping, fishing and hunting gear. Today, the brand continues to uphold its reputation for quality apparel, but has since evolved into a destination for casual, classic, and trend right clothing. Their East Coast roots, and Ivy League heritage provide inspiration for their youthful All-American lifestyle. The unique store experience is unmatched; their store models are the best looking and are featured in their iconic marketing. Abercrombie & Fitch is idolized and always cool.
Brand History:
In 1892, Abercrombie & Fitch was founded under the name David T. Abercrombie Co. The first store was a small waterfront shop and factory in downtown New York City. His love of the great outdoors inspired him to begin Abercrombie and Co., a shop dedicated to selling only the highest quality camping, fishing and hunting gear. One of his most loyal customers was Ezra Fitch.
Ezra Fitch was a successful lawyer in Kingston, New York. Restless and thoroughly bored with his profession, Fitch spent his free time trekking the slopes of the Adirondacks.
In 1900, Fitch convinced David Abercrombie to let him buy into partnership in the business. By 1904, the shop which was now located at 314 Broadway, was incorporated, and the name was officially changed to Abercrombie & Fitch. David Abercrombie and Ezra Fitch were stubborn, hot-tempered men, and they had vastly different views about the future of their business. Abercrombie was more conservative and content to continue the store as it was. However, Fitch was more of a visionary. Inevitably, the partnership dissolved, and David Abercrombie resigned in 1907. In the meantime, the store continued to expand. Ezra Fitch was a determined innovator – the phrase “It can’t be done” was not a part of his vocabulary.

In 1913, the store moved again, this time to a more fashionable and easily accessible midtown address just off 5th Avenue. Inventory was expanded and A&F became the first store in New York to supply rugged outdoor clothing for women.
In 1917, Abercrombie & Fitch moved again, this time to Madison Avenue and 45th Street, where it occupied an entire 12-story building. The sign outside the new location said, “Where the Blazed Trail Crosses the Boulevard.”
In 1928, Ezra Fitch retired, but Abercrombie & Fitch continued to grow.
In May 1996, Abercrombie & Fitch became a fully independent, publicly traded company and thrive as one of the fastest-growing merchants of the highest quality men’s and women’s casual clothing in America.
In 1998, Abercrombie opened and followed the rich Abercrombie & Fitch heritage by offering the same high quality clothing and one-of-a-kind brand experience.
